The countdown is officially on. In exactly one month, Ghana will take centre stage as the host of the inaugural Digital Assets Summit Africa (DASA) 2025, scheduled for 29–30 September at the Ghana–India Kofi Annan Centre of Excellence in ICT.
Organised by Promark Elite Ltd. in partnership with leading financial and technology stakeholders, the two-day summit is themed “Unlocking Africa’s Digital Economy Through Innovation & Regulation.”
It promises to be the most influential gathering of digital asset leaders ever held on the continent.
High-Level Engagements and Global Voices
The summit will bring together African central banks, securities regulators, stock exchanges, fintech pioneers, blockchain innovators, institutional investors, and policy experts from across Africa and around the globe.
Discussions will cover regulatory frameworks, tokenisation of traditional assets, blockchain-powered financial inclusion, and the integration of artificial intelligence into financial services.
“This is not just a conference; it is Africa’s opportunity to design the blueprint for a tokenised digital economy,” said Peter Frimpong Manso, a member of the organising team of DASA 2025. “Our sessions will move beyond theory into practical strategies for regulation, innovation, and investment.”
Key Programme Highlights
- Keynote addresses from regulators, exchange leaders, and global tech innovators
- Policy roundtables with the Bank of Ghana, Ghana Stock Exchange, SEC Ghana, and regional counterparts
- Fireside chats on the implications of the U.S. Congress Digital Assets Bill for Africa
- Panels on tokenisation, CBDCs, DeFi, AI integration, cybersecurity, and institutional adoption
- Special focus on women and youth leadership in digital assets
